Assessing Attorney Experience
When selecting a criminal defense attorney, assessing their experience is critical. You'll wish to dive deep right into their past instances to recognize not just the amount of instances they've dealt with, but the top quality of results achieved.
It's not just about for how long they've been exercising, however how well they have actually managed instances comparable to yours. Try to find specifics: Have they managed charges like your own before? The number of of those cases went to trial, and what were the outcomes?
It's crucial you know they've obtained a strong performance history with successful results in circumstances comparable to what you're facing. Experience in a courtroom is specifically very useful if your situation goes to trial. You do not simply desire someone that recognizes the legislation; you require someone who maneuvers successfully within the courtroom characteristics.
Furthermore, inspect where they have actually gained their experience. Somebody that's familiar with the regional courts and courts can be helpful. They'll comprehend neighborhood procedures and subtleties which can play a critical role in the protection method.
Picking a person skilled can make all the distinction. Guarantee their experience lines up very closely with your needs, giving you the most effective shot at a desirable result.
Reviewing Communication Abilities
Evaluating interaction skills is necessary when choosing a criminal defense attorney. You'll want somebody who not just speaks plainly yet also pays attention properly. Your attorney needs to make you feel understood and ensure that you comprehend every element of your situation.
Try to find an attorney that can explain complicated lawful terms in simple language. They must be approachable, making it simple for you to ask inquiries and share worries. Notice exactly how they communicate during your first consultation. Are they person? Do they give thorough answers or rush with explanations?
Great interaction additionally means staying in contact. Your attorney must upgrade you on a regular basis concerning your instance's development. Inspect if they prefer e-mails, call, or face-to-face conferences and see if their favored approach aligns with your demands.

Recognizing Protection Methods
Comprehending the different protection techniques your attorney might use is crucial to properly navigating your instance. Each strategy rests on the specifics of the costs you're facing and the proof against you. Allow's delve into what you require to know.
First of all, if there's a lack of evidence, your attorney could suggest that the prosecution hasn't satisfied its burden of proof. Keep in mind, it's not your task to show virtue; it's the district attorney's work to verify regret past a practical doubt. If they can't, you ought to be acquitted.
An additional usual method is self-defense, particularly in cases involving charges like assault or homicide. If you were safeguarding on your own, your lawyer may utilize this strategy to justify your actions legitimately. This needs verifying that your perception of hazard was reasonable and that your response was proportionate to that danger.
Often, your protection may include wondering about the legality of how evidence was obtained. If police broke your civil liberties during the examination, proof could be suppressed, which can substantially deteriorate the prosecution's instance.
Ultimately, your attorney may discuss an appeal offer if it serves your benefit. This normally takes place if the evidence versus you is solid yet there are reducing factors that could lead to minimized fees or sentencing.
Understanding these techniques aids you review your instance more effectively with your lawyer.
